I think that Jim is still being very creative, but these days in a different way. It looks like he is pouring all of his effort into the Bat musical. He has being doing so for a long time but you have to remember that he concentrated on Bat 2 for a long time and the results were very impressive. I hope and pray that the end result of his current project will be fantastic. Finding the right theatre is the main problem. At the moment there is a long line of shows waiting to get into all the major West End theatres. There has never been such a traffic jam. It is sort of proof that the shows must go on despite the credit crunch. But all the frustration that Jim and the producers have experienced will be worth it. This musical could make Jim the household name he should be. There are still people in the United Kingdom who think that Meat Loaf wrote Bat. Of course the media know all about Jim and die hard fans know all about Jim but Bat the musical will elevate Jim above Meat Loaf, at least in the United Kingdom. Therefore it could well be a good thing that Jim is concentrating on producing a fabulous show instead of song writing or music production. He has had great success with those types of creativity in the past but this change might really pay off. He was not the master of the other shows he has worked on. Andrew Lloyd Webber was the master of WDTW. Roman Polanski was the master of Tanz. David Sonenburg and others took over DOTV on Broadway. Jim can not be blamed for it's failure. This time Jim is the master. If he did another Bonnie Tyler album now it would distract him.
